NOTE:
In the following steps, coil L18 will be
.
adjusted. for a zero
beat,
Zero
beat
can be
defined in the following way: As the coil is ad-
justed,
the tone
you
hear
decreases
from a
high to a graduaiiy lower pitch, until no tone is
heard at all, This point where notone is heard is
called the zero beat point, If you continue to ad-
just the coil in the same direction, the tone will
gradually increase from
a low to a high pitch
again,
